Salomon Tyler TX
Add Website
Close
Salomon
Be first to review 5403 S. Broadway,Tyler TX 75703 Phone Number: (903) 561-4703
Salomon Store Hours
Hours may fluctuate
Post a review
Salomon Nearby
Locations Closest to You miles-
Salomon - Longview 1022 W. LOOP 28135.55
-
Salomon - DeSoto 269 N BECKLEY91.26
-
Salomon - Shreveport 7607 YOUREE DR93.49